- The distance between Pasni, Balochistan, Pakistan and Makurdi, Nigeria is approximately 6,128 km or 3,808 mi.
- To reach Pasni, Balochistan in this distance one would set out from Makurdi bearing 64.5°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Pasni, Balochistan bearing 81.5° or E .
- Pasni, Balochistan has a subtropical hot desert climate (BWh) whereas Makurdi has a tropical wet and dry/ savanna climate with dry winters (Aw).
- Pasni, Balochistan is in or near the tropical desert scrub biome whereas Makurdi is in or near the tropical dry forest biome.
- The average temperature is 2.1 °C (3.8°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 6.1 °C (11°F) more in Pasni, Balochistan.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to truly h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1138.8 mm (44.8 in) less which is equivalent to 1138.8 l/m² (27.95 US gal/ft²) or 11,388,000 l/ha (1,217,453 US gal/ac) less. About 0 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9.4° lower in Pasni, Balochistan than in Makurdi.
